#164225 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#164225 is composed of 8.6% red, 25.9%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.9% yellow and 74.1% black. It has a hue angle of 140.5 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 17.3%. #164225 color hex could be obtained by blending #2c844a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#164225 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#164225 has RGB values of R:22, G:66,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 1458725.
